Why independent chairing
The independent chair ensures the hearing is conducted properly — protecting the organisation and the employee through a clear, documented process.
Hearings managed in line with your disciplinary policy and ACAS guidance, ensuring rights to representation, adjournment, and fair consideration of evidence.
An external chair removes concerns about internal bias, particularly where the matter involves senior leadership or has attracted board-level attention.
Proceedings documented clearly, giving governing bodies confidence that the process was fair and will withstand scrutiny if challenged.
